What is CVE-2024-22447?

Dell Peripheral Manager versions before 1.7.3 are susceptible to an uncontrolled search path element vulnerability. This flaw enables an attacker to load malicious dynamic link libraries (DLLs) through preloading, which could lead to arbitrary code execution on the affected system. This vulnerability poses significant risks as it allows unauthorized access and execution of potentially harmful code, making it crucial for users to upgrade to the latest version to mitigate the threat.
